I saw Sufjan in 2006 before he played this song, he introduced it by telling a story of he and his friend named "Franco", that was his friend at summer camp. He then went on to say that Franco pointed out a flying bee-like object in the sky and that it was the "Predatory wasp of the palisades".
Therefore, this song is from a personal perspective. I agree that Sufjan does write all types of music from various perspectives, but not this one. I can only say that i know for certain because i heard it directly from himself. |
